Engineering Specifications for Matte Finishes

Understanding the micro-metallurgy and electro-deposition technologies that define the modern aesthetic of matte metal components.

Raw Materials & Alloys

Utilizing high-purity copper, corrosion-resistant brass, structural iron, and customized zinc alloys. Materials are selected based on localized stress requirements, needle-detection thresholds, and structural flexibility.

Matte Electroplating

Our process includes acid-copper baths, nickel-free undercoats, and chemical passivation. This delivers specialized matte hues (satin nickel, flat black, oil-rubbed bronze) without compromising structural metal density.

Functional Passivation

A post-treatment protective coating helps prevent metal oxidation, chemical yellowing, and degradation from UV exposure. It also withstands industrial stonewashing and enzyme laundering processes.

Localization Support & Global Compliance Guarantee

Exporting to different territories requires understanding their unique regulatory standards. A button is not just a closure; it is a structural point of contact that must comply with regional environmental and safety laws.

European Union Sourcing Compliance (REACH)

For brands importing into the EU, our metal accessories meet all registration, evaluation, and authorization standards. We use non-sensitizing metallurgy, ensuring nickel release rates stay well below the 0.5 µg/cm²/week limit for direct skin contact.

In addition, our matte lacquers are free from harmful plasticizers and phthalates, meeting the chemical safety requirements of major retail chains across Western Europe.

US Market Performance (CPSIA & Prop 65)

For products entering the North American market, our hardware complies with the Consumer Product Safety Improvement Act (CPSIA). Lead content in our raw copper and zinc alloy materials is kept under 90 ppm.

We work closely with third-party testing laboratories (SGS, Intertek) to provide batch-specific documentation, helping importers navigate custom clearances smoothly.

Future Industry Trends & Innovations

As global environmental regulations tighten, the metal accessories industry is shifting toward more sustainable production methods. Sourcing managers are increasingly looking for partners who prioritize ecological responsibility alongside quality.

1. Clean Metallurgy & Recycled Base Metals

To reduce the environmental impact of mining virgin metals, future standards will focus on using post-consumer recycled metals. At Wenzhou Fangyuan, we are refining our raw material supply chain to incorporate recycled brass and zinc alloys into our high-volume production runs.

2. Water-Saving Closed-Loop Plating Systems

Water usage in electroplating has historically been a key environmental concern. We have upgraded our facilities with zero-liquid-discharge (ZLD) technology, allowing us to filter, purify, and reuse up to 95% of our process water, significantly reducing waste runoff.

3. Low-Impact Organic Finishes

Modern matte looks are increasingly achieved using advanced water-borne lacquers and physical vapor deposition (PVD) instead of traditional chemical baths. These methods improve wear resistance while keeping production free of volatile organic compounds (VOCs).

Expert Procurement Q&A

Direct technical answers from Wenzhou Fangyuan's lead metallurgists and compliance specialists.

What causes matte buttons to peel, and how does your factory prevent this?
Peeling usually happens because of insufficient surface preparation or an uneven copper base layer. We prevent this by cleaning the base metal thoroughly and using automated plating lines to ensure consistent adhesion of each layer before applying the matte topcoat.
How do you ensure metal snaps stay securely attached to various fabrics?
Snap retention relies on selecting the right prong length and snap tension for the fabric weight. We recommend testing mock-ups of your target fabric in our labs to determine the correct dimensions and pressure settings before bulk production.
Are your metal accessories compatible with automated needle detection systems?
Yes. For garments requiring automated needle checks, we use non-ferromagnetic brass and high-grade zinc alloys. This minimizes magnetic interference, allowing the garments to pass inspection lines without false alarms.
